NVIDIA Mellanox and Luxul Switches are competing products in the network switch market. NVIDIA Mellanox appears to have the upper hand due to its advanced features and high-speed capabilities, which suit demanding network environments.
Features: NVIDIA Mellanox is noted for its superior performance, scalability, and integration with high-performance computing environments. Its strengths in data processing and low-latency communication are remarkable. Luxul Switches provide reliable networking solutions focused on easy setup for small to medium businesses, emphasizing simplicity and essential functionalities.
Ease of Deployment and Customer Service: Luxul Switches offer user-friendly deployment and straightforward installation procedures, beneficial for businesses lacking extensive IT support. Customer service is accessible and responsive. On the other hand, NVIDIA Mellanox requires more technical expertise for deployment and optimization, presenting setup challenges, yet with dedicated support channels.
Pricing and ROI: NVIDIA Mellanox involves a higher initial investment promising substantial returns through enhanced performance in demanding scenarios. Luxul Switches offer a more budget-friendly alternative with quicker ROI for standard networking needs, especially appealing to small businesses.

Luxul is the leading innovator of simple-to-deploy professional grade IP networking solutions made just for custom installation professionals. Designed for use in both residential and commercial environments, the Luxul family offers a complete line of solutions that simplify network design and deployment—resulting in a scalable network that is both powerful and easy to install. With Luxul, installers can deliver the ultimate IP network without the complexity associated with traditional networking gear. All Luxul products include free lifetime support and a three-year limited warranty. NVIDIA Mellanox empowers data centers with advanced networking capabilities, featuring RDMA, user-friendly interfaces, efficient design, and competitive performance. Designed for Linux-based environments, it ensures robust network automation and AI integration.
Known for its compact hardware, NVIDIA Mellanox delivers dependable networking through its innovative features like no-drop traffic handling and essential data center protocols BGP EVPN and VXLAN. It enhances efficiency with its integration into AI-driven environments and extensive configuration options on Linux. Though the installation and its command-line interface pose challenges for some, its automation capabilities complement complex infrastructures in data centers. Users highlight its scalability in networking, yet seek improvements in documentation, training, and OS transition aspects for smoother integration and enhanced accessibility.
